Why AI matters at this scale

Fenway Garden Society, Inc. operates the historic Fenway Victory Gardens — over seven acres of community-managed farmland in Boston. With a size band of 201-500 (including staff and a large volunteer corps), the organization sits at a unique inflection point: large enough to generate meaningful data from garden operations, yet small enough that manual processes still dominate. AI adoption here isn't about replacing humans; it's about amplifying the scarce expertise of master gardeners and stretching limited nonprofit resources further.

At this scale, even modest efficiency gains compound quickly. Reducing crop loss by 10% across 500 plots translates to thousands of pounds of additional produce for food-insecure families. Automating routine Q&A about planting schedules frees educators to design richer programming. The key is selecting AI tools that require minimal technical overhead — smartphone-based interfaces, pre-trained models, and low-code integrations.

Three concrete AI opportunities with ROI framing

1. Smartphone-based pest and disease diagnostics. Volunteers or gardeners snap a photo of a troubled tomato plant; a computer vision model (fine-tuned on common Northeast pests) returns a diagnosis and organic treatment protocol in seconds. ROI: Reduces crop loss by an estimated 15-20%, potentially saving $15,000-$25,000 annually in lost produce value and reducing the need for expert on-site consultation.

2. ML-driven irrigation optimization. Pair low-cost soil moisture sensors with a simple machine learning model that factors in weather forecasts, plant types, and historical water usage. The system generates plot-specific watering schedules, accessible via a mobile-friendly dashboard. ROI: Water bill reductions of 20-30% are achievable, alongside healthier plants. For a garden of this size, that could mean $5,000-$8,000 in annual savings.

3. LLM-powered community education assistant. A fine-tuned chatbot trained on the organization's extensive gardening guides, planting calendars, and organic pest control documentation can answer member questions 24/7 via the website or SMS. ROI: Handles 60-70% of routine inquiries, freeing an estimated 10-15 hours of staff time per week during peak growing season — equivalent to $15,000-$20,000 in labor value annually.

Deployment risks and mitigation

For a nonprofit of this size, the primary risks are cost overrun, low user adoption, and data privacy. Mitigation involves starting with free or low-cost tiers of cloud AI services (Google Cloud Vision, OpenAI API), running pilot programs with a subset of tech-savvy volunteers, and ensuring all image data is anonymized. Governance should be lightweight: a volunteer tech committee can oversee tool selection and data policies without adding bureaucratic overhead. The biggest risk is inaction — continuing to rely solely on manual processes as climate volatility increases pest pressure and water scarcity.
